Job Description
In this role you will:
+ Take an active role in selling Company goods and services; fill customer merchandise requirements, including the counter, using knowledge of products sold; suggest selections that meet customer needs; act as a resource for new or less experienced representatives. + Coordinate the prompt handling of customer service requests including but not limited to order entry, pricing, expediting, billing, and order maintenance + Perform all shipping, receiving, and inventory maintenance duties; evaluate inventory requirements/levels, and take steps to maintain correct balance of merchandise + May perform Delivery Driver duties as needed; operate a light van or delivery vehicle to deliver customer orders; ensure that customer orders are delivered to meet customer expectations + Update knowledge of products through self-study and attending product training classes + Train new or less experienced representatives + Assist in developing the orientation program for new employees What you bring to the table: + Minimum 3 year experience required; 4+ years experience preferred + 4 year degree preferred + Ability to perform the physical requirements necessary to receive, pick, pack, ship, and move materials throughout the warehouse, including, but not limited to, standing, walking, bending, twisting, stooping, reaching, climbing ladders, cutting wire, and lifting materials weighing up to 70 pounds + Ability to operate and maneuver warehouse equipment, including, but not limited to, pallet jacks, forklifts, and push carts, in the manner necessary to move materials and consistent with manufacturers' instructions and safety instructions + Ability to work in a warehouse environment, including the ability to perform physical requirements, adapt to seasonal changes, significant temperature variations, and inclement weather conditions + Ability to abide by safety instruction and use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) or its equivalent is required + Ability to meet driving requirements if assigned to operate a Company-required vehicle and/or whenever circumstances require that material handlers at the applicable location have the ability to operate a Company vehicle to cover emergencies, absences, or other business needs + Knowledge of warehouse procedures and security regulations + Knowledge of product lines and suppliers and the ability to evaluate products in terms of customer needs + Customer service skills with the ability to handle a variety of customer situations with enthusiasm and tact + Communication, administrative, and computer skills + Ability to work under limited supervision and work cooperatively with other branch personnel + Ability to successfully complete all Company training designed to comply with regulatory requirementsWork Shift and Hours:
- Monday - Friday, 8:00am - 5:00pm
Compensation Details:
- The expected pay rate for this position is starting at $24.63 per hour depending on experience.
